Job summary
Touro University in New York is seeking a part-time Faculty Adjunct for the School Counseling program. This role involves teaching graduate course sections in critical areas such as Counseling Theory and Techniques and Multicultural Counseling. Candidates must have a Master's Degree in a relevant field and successful teaching experience. The maximum salary is $4,000.00 per semester, making it an attractive position for those committed to urban education and course design.
